LL Flooring Holdings (ISIN US53705L1044) operates a specialty retail chain focused on hard-surface flooring and related installation services in the United States. The company targets homeowners, renovators, and professional contractors through its stores and online platform, positioning itself in a competitive segment of the broader home improvement landscape.

Shift toward value-focused retail

LL Flooring Holdings has historically grown through a combination of new store openings and the rebranding of locations to emphasize its flooring specialty. The company concentrates on wood, laminate, vinyl, tile, and other hard-surface products, with in-house brands designed to differentiate its offering from generalist home improvement chains. This retail strategy aims to capture customers seeking a curated selection of flooring rather than a broad mix of building materials.

Management has highlighted assortment depth and store-level service as key components of its approach. Staff in many locations focus on product education, design guidance, and coordinating installation, which helps convert higher-value projects and repeat business among professional installers. For investors, the balance between store traffic, ticket size, and installation attachment rates is an important driver of revenue quality.

Operations in a cyclical housing market

The company’s performance is closely tied to trends in residential construction, home sales, and remodeling activity. Periods of robust housing turnover and home equity-driven renovation typically support demand for replacement flooring, while slower housing markets or cautious consumer sentiment can weigh on discretionary projects. LL Flooring Holdings therefore operates with exposure to cycles in interest rates, mortgage availability, and broader U.S. economic conditions.

To navigate this environment, the company monitors inventory discipline and cost control at the store and distribution center level. Efficient sourcing and logistics are important because flooring products are heavy, bulky, and often shipped in large quantities. Small improvements in freight efficiency, shrink, or supplier terms can have a visible impact on margins, particularly when sales volumes fluctuate with housing cycles.

Core flooring products and services

At the heart of LL Flooring Holdings’ business is a portfolio of hard-surface flooring products spanning solid hardwood, engineered wood, laminate, luxury vinyl plank, tile, bamboo, and cork. These offerings are supported by accessories such as underlayment, moldings, trim, adhesives, and maintenance products, which allow customers to complete entire flooring projects from preparation through finishing.

In addition to materials, the company works with networks of professional installers to provide installation services. This model enables LL Flooring Holdings to act as a project coordinator, connecting customers who purchase materials in its stores or online with vetted installers. For many homeowners, the convenience of arranging materials and installation in one place can be an important differentiator versus buying only materials and sourcing labor separately.
